Key Responsibilities:
The Compounder will be responsible for preparing and mixing ingredients to create cosmetic products in accordance with GMP 22716 guidelines. This role requires meticulous attention to detail, adherence to safety protocols, and the ability to follow detailed instructions and formulas precisely.
· Preparation and Mixing:
· Accurately measure and blend raw materials according to specific formulations and procedures.
· Operate and maintain mixing equipment and machinery.
· Ensure all products are mixed and processed according to standards and company SOPs.
· Quality Control:
· Conduct in-process checks to ensure product quality and consistency.
· Maintain accurate batch records and documentation.
· Assist in the sampling of batches for quality testing.
· Compliance and Safety:
· Follow all safety protocols and wear appropriate PPE at all times.
· Ensure workspace is clean and organized, maintaining a hygienic environment.
· Adhere to GMP 22716 regulations and company policies.
· Inventory Management:
· Monitor and report on inventory levels of raw materials and supplies.
· Collaboration:
· Work closely with Quality Assurance and R&D teams to troubleshoot issues and improve processes.
· Communicate effectively with team members and supervisors regarding production status and any issues that arise.

Candidate Requirements
- Definitely a good memory because in my job you need to remember where you are up to in the batch and remember when you are heating/cooling otherwise you might ruin the product.
- Good attention to detail will contribute to your success over time working as a compounder you learn to notice small things in products that point to if there is an issue with the batch or not. Such things could include small lumps in creams or streaking.
- Time Management is huge when making batches if you poorly manage your time you will find yourself at the end of the day with too much left to do.
